The IGEP SMARC AM335x is an industrial processor module with
following highlights:
o AM3352 TI processor (Up to AM3359)
o Cortex-A8 ARM CPU
o SMARC form factor module
o Up to 512 MB DDR3 SDRAM / 512 MB FLASH
o WiFi a/b/g/n and Bluetooth v4.0 on-board
o Ethernet 10/100/1000 Mbps and 10/100 Mbps controller on-board
o JTAG debug connector available
o Designed for industrial range purposes

This board support stm32f7 family device stm32f769-I with 2MB internal Flash &
512KB RAM.
STM32F769 lines offer the performance of the Cortex-M7 core (with double
precision floating point unit) running up to 216 MHz.
To compile for stm32f769 board, use same defconfig as stm32f746-disco,
the only difference is to pass "DEVICE_TREE=stm32f769-disco".

At present fdt blob or argument address being passed to kernel is fixed at
compile time using macro CONFIG_SYS_SPL_ARGS_ADDR. FDT blob from
different media like nand, nor flash are copied to the address pointed
by the macro.
The problem is, it makes args/fdt blob compulsory to copy which is not required
in cases like for NOR Flash. This patch removes this limitation.

A weak version of the function board_usb_init is implemented in:
common/usb.c
drivers/usb/host/xhci-omap.c
To fix the double implementations:
* Convert the board_usb_init function in drivers/usb/host/xhci-omap.c
normal (not weak).
* The function board_usb_init in drivers/usb/host/xhci-omap.c calls to
the weak function omap_xhci_board_usb_init.
* Rename board version of the function board_usb_init to
omap_xhci_board_usb_init.
Done only for boards that defines CONFIG_USB_XHCI_OMAP.
To achieve the same flexibility with the function board_usb_cleanup:
* Add a normal (not weak) implementation of the function
board_usb_cleanup in drivers/usb/host/xhci-omap.c
* The function board_usb_cleanup in drivers/usb/host/xhci-omap.c calls
to the weak function omap_xhci_board_usb_cleanup.
* Rename board version of the function board_usb_cleanup to
omap_xhci_board_usb_cleanup.
Done only for boards that defines CONFIG_USB_XHCI_OMAP.

The evaluation of option -c is incorrect:
According to the C99 standard endptr in the first strtol is always
set as &endptr is not NULL.
So the first part of the or condition is always true.
If all digits in optarg are valid endptr will point to the closing \0
and the second strtol will read beyond the end of the string optarg
points to.
